The Moral Value Analysis As Reflected in Novel “ Akeelah And The Bee” Rizqi Claudia Wardani; Dewi Purwati

Abstract

In this study, the writer chose the “Akeelah and the Bee” novel to be analyzed the important of moral values as a part of our life. For that reason the writer wants to investigate and doing research in the library. The formulation of problem in this research is “ What are the moral values as reflected in the novel “ Akeelah and the Bee”. The methodology of this study is qualitative study. it is means that it does not need statistic approach to explore the material. The primary data is scrip from the movie “Akeelah and the Bee”. The secondary data is taken from many literary books and some relevant materials to support and complete the primary data sources. The result of this study is there are some moral values in the “Akeelah and the Bee” novel. They are love and affection, sacrifice, sorry and Apologize, optimism, honesty, kind and friendly, hardworker, ambition, not easily to surrender, firm, serious and discipline, and helper.
Students Ability in Constructing Paragraph of Recount Text Rizqi Claudia Wardani; Nursalim Nursalim; Fadlia Ramadhani Samsur

Abstract

Writing skills is one type of language skills which should be controlled by the student. The students must be familiar with English especially to writing skill which write about their experience at the past time or to write recount text. For this reason, the researcher intended to investigate the students’ ability in constructing paragraph of recount text. The objective of this research is to measure students’ ability in constructing paragraphs and find out the causes of error made by the students. The design of this research is quantitative decriptive to measure students ability in constructing paragraphs at recount text. The population was students Madrasah Aliyah Negeri Model Sorong Grade XII. The technique of collecting data, the students were assigned to write the paragraphs in personal recount text based on their experiences in 60 minutes so the students decided the theme by themselves. The result of this research shows that 10 students score 43,4 % in good, then the students category of average was 9 students (39,1 %), and the students category of excellent was 4 students (17,1 %). The writer concluded that the students ability in constructing paragraph was average.
The Students’ Perception on the use of Blue button application in Teaching English for Tourism Course in Indonesia Student Micro Credential Program Rizqi Claudia Wardani; Selfiani Selfiani

Abstract

This study is aimed to describe about students’ perception in the learning process in English for Tourism using Blue Button Application in the Indonesia Student Micro Credential and what are the difficulties that the students faced during learning through the Blue Button Application as the learning media. This research used descriptive Qualitative method that the researcher took the data collection from interview and questionnaire sheets. The subject of this research was the students from English for Tourism class in the Student Micro Credential Program that held by the government collaboration with tourism industry and Universitas Pendidikan Muhammadiyah Sorong. From this research it is found that (1) The students felt easy to use Blue Button Application in learning English for Tourism, (2) the students are easily to access the material like video, text, and picture. (3) students interested with the design of material which presented in the application. (4) the students effectively followed English for Tourism class through Blue Button Application. Meanwhile the difficulties that the students facing during learning English for Tourism using Blue Button Application are (1) the unstable internet connection (2) some students still not familiar with Blue Button Application (3) the upload system that used in the application is very easy for other students to copy. (4) most of the students agreed that they have lack of experience by practicing tourism guide through the application. Keywords: students’ perception, Blue Button Application, English for Tourism
An Analysis of Moral Value in Guru-Guru Gokil Movie Based on Its Main Characters Nur Mardiyani Fauziah Fuad; Raisa Anakotta; Rizqi Claudia Wardani

Abstract

The objective of this research is to analyse the moral values of the characters Taat Pribadi, Rahayu, Nirmala, Nelson Manulang, Purnama, dan Indah. Related to the research objective, a descriptive qualitative research design was used. This research design used library research. The main characters studied in this movie are 6 teachers. The writer chose guru-guru gokil movie which focused on the teacher because currently, the moral value of the teacher is quite low so that through this movie the teacher can learn good moral values and implement it in their lives. In collecting data, the write download guru-guru gokil movie from the internet and watch the movie and then observed it. In analyzing the data, the writer uses the theoretical basis of moral value according to several experts and thesis to find out what the moral values are in the movie and classify it. The research findings show that there are 13 good moral values that are honesty, bravery, confidence, self-discipline, purity, hard work, loyalty and trustworthy, respect, affection, caring, fair, responsibility, and cooperativeness. That moral value should be applied in the daily life of teacher candidates and the teachers in school. It can be concluded that guru-guru gokil movie is worthy of being watched by teachers to increase moral values in their lives. The research implications of this study suggest that the findings can serve as a valuable resource for teacher training programs and educational institutions. By identifying and classifying the moral values depicted in the "guru-guru gokil" movie, educators can incorporate these values into their curricula and professional development workshops. This can help in fostering a more ethically aware teaching community, ultimately enhancing the moral standards of current and future teachers. Additionally, the study highlights the importance of using media as a tool for moral education, encouraging educators to utilize films and other visual narratives to promote discussions around ethical behavior and character development in the classroom
Engaging Students Interest in Learning Traditional Literature through Visual Novel Mokhammad Sudrajat; Rizqi Claudia Wardani

Abstract

The preservation of traditional literature in contemporary educational settings presents a significant challenge. These forms of entertainment have captured the interest of students, often at the expense of more classical literary forms. This study aims to maintain the existence of traditional literature by attracting students' interest in the learning process using visual novels as the medium, then we can rechange the students’ interest from other country products such as manga, webtoon, Korean drama back to traditional literature. As samples, students from the first semester of English Language Education program, University of Education of Muhammadiyah have been selected with a total of 19 students as respondents, there are 17 female students and 2 male students. The data collection technique used was a questionnaire with 20 statements, that using scale Likert from strongly disagree, disagree, agree, to strongly agree. The research method used is the Chi square method, in which this method is used to determine the correlation between students' interests and traditional literature in the form of visual novels. The research results obtained were that there was no relationship between student interest and traditional literature in the form of visual novels for English Education students. This is evidenced by the asymp value. Sign (2 sides) is greater than 0.05, so it can be concluded that H0 is accepted, and Ha is rejected. his outcome suggests that the intervention did not successfully alter students' preferences towards traditional literature. However, further analysis revealed an overall improvement in students' engagement and understanding of literary content when exposed to visual novels, as reflected in their feedback and academic performance. These findings highlight the potential of visual novels as a supplementary tool in literature education, even if they do not directly shift students' interests away from modern media.
An Analysis of Figurative Language in the Album Nicole by NIKI Joana Evelien Alexandra Yap; Rizqi Claudia Wardani

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the types and meanings of figurative language used in NIKI’s album Nicole and to explain how figurative expressions contribute to the interpretation of song lyrics. The research employed a descriptive qualitative design using document analysis as the main method. The data consisted of song lyrics taken from 12 tracks in the album Nicole. Data collection was conducted by listening to the songs repeatedly and examining the official lyrics to ensure accurate interpretation. The analysis was guided by Perrine’s theory to identify and classify types of figurative language, while Leech’s theory of meaning was applied to interpret the semantic meanings conveyed in the lyrics. The findings reveal that the album contains six dominant types of figurative language, namely metaphor, personification, symbol, hyperbole, irony, and allusion. Among these, metaphor was found to be the most frequently used type. The use of figurative language allows the songwriter to express abstract emotions and complex experiences in a more vivid and engaging way. Through figurative expressions, the lyrics portray themes of love, heartbreak, nostalgia, and personal growth, reflecting emotional struggles and life transitions commonly experienced by young adults. Furthermore, the analysis shows that figurative language enhances the emotional depth of the songs by conveying connotative, affective, collocative, thematic, and reflected meanings. These meanings help listeners connect the lyrics with their own personal experiences, making the songs more relatable and meaningful. The findings suggest that figurative language is not merely decorative but plays a crucial role in constructing meaning and emotional impact in song lyrics. This study contributes to the field of linguistics and literary studies by demonstrating how semantic and stylistic analysis can deepen the understanding of meaning in contemporary music. It also provides useful insights for students and researchers interested in figurative language, semantics, and popular song lyrics.
